Domain tourism statistics
  • turgude jaotamine erinevateks geograafilisteks piirkondadeks (riigid, globaalsed ja kohalikud piirkonnad), mis põhineb piirkondade vajaduste, soovide ja ostuharjumuste olulistel ühisjoontel ja eristumisel teistest piirkondadest
  • the division of markets into different geographical areas (global regions, countries, local regions, cities) based on significant commonalities of needs, wants, and purchasing habits within such areas and differences from others, primarily in the interests of effective targeting

geographical segmentation
Usage examples
  • Although the general trend in tourism marketing research has constantly been developing toward data-driven (a posteriori, post-hoc) approaches, national tourism organisations (NTOs) still mostly use the commonsense (a priori) approach of geographical segmentation.
